If you encounter severe impact during use, such as a car accident, please return it for inspection or destroy and replace it (not free of charge) Steps Before charging: Please ensure that the charging environment has normal air circulation and is dry; check that the charger plug and socket are dry and free of foreign objects; avoid charging in direct sunlight; avoid charging in an environment with a temperature below 5 degrees Celsius and above 30 degrees Celsius; ensure that there is no accumulation of flammable materials at the charging area Start of charging: Fully insert the charger connector into the battery's charging port, and then fully insert the charger's power plug into the power socket. Status indication: When the charging indicator lamp on the charger is red, it indicates that the charging is normal; When the indicator lamp is green, it indicates that the battery is fully charged. Flashing Green light means ready to charge and no output; Flashing Red light means fault. Charging time: about 3.5 hours End of charging: Unplug the power plug first, and then remove the charger connector from the battery. To charge by the method indicated in ①, just close the battery's dust plug. To charge by the method indicated in ②, you must insert the battery into the frame and secure it, and then close the battery's dust plug. Note: The charger contains a high-voltage device. Unauthorized repairs are strictly prohibited due to the risk of danger. The battery and the charger must be placed in a safe, well-ventilated, and dry area, beyond the reach of children, and away from any flammable, explosive, or hazardous items (such as saddles, sofas, etc.). Additionally, charging may not be conducted outdoors to prevent accidents like electrical short circuits and fires due to rain or similar elements. Warning: If you detect an unusual odor or if the battery or charger becomes excessively hot during charging, stop charging immediately and contact the after-sales team. Quick guide 2.5 Battery activation Before first use, please activate the battery: Charge according to 2.4 how to charge. After the green light flashes, the red light is always on. Please wait for about 10 seconds to complete the battery activation. Since it is the first time to use, it is recommended that you charge for about 30 minutes to get a longer first ride. Why do you need to activate the battery: We use a more advanced BMS(Battery manage system) to better protect the battery cells and extend the battery life. Therefore, during transportation or when not in use for a period, the BMS(Battery manage system) will automatically enter the sleep mode of the battery. The judgment conditions for sleep are as follows: Battery capacity<1%, enter sleep mode after 10 minutes Battery capacity<10%, enter sleep mode after 48 hours Battery capacity<40%, enter sleep mode after 14 days Battery capacity<80%, enter sleep mode after 30 days More than 80% does not automatically enter sleep mode So if you find that you cannot turn it on after not using it for a long time, please connect the charger to activate the battery first. f l a s h c h a r g e Please wait for about 10 seconds to complete the battery activation Before using the product, please follow the installation guide for proper assembly of the corresponding components, verify that all fastening parts are secure, confirm the battery is fully charged, and take appropriate protective measures for riding. Introduction 1.3 Functions Thumb throttle Power-on/off: press for 2s to power on, and hold for 2 s to power off. Assist gear adjustment: press / to adjust the gear. Assist: press and hold the button to enter the assist mode. The speed is 3MPH, and the screen display the assist mode icon . Release the button , then the assist mode stops immediately, and the assist mode icon disappears. Electric horn: press to alert. Headlight switch: press button about 2 s, the lights turn on, and instrument brightness will dim; Press the button again, then the lights are turned off and instrument brightness is restored. Riding data switching: after the instrument screen is turned on, the instrument screen will display the real-time speed and trip meter by default. Press the button to switch the display information between the trip meter, odometer, maximum speed and average speed. Fault code indication: when the electronic control system of the electric bike fails, the instrument will automatically display the fault code.
